Technical Specifications

ParameterDetails
BrandSiemens
Product Model6SL3224-0BE15-5UA0
SeriesSINAMICS G120 / PM240
Input Voltage380 V to 480 V AC (3-Phase)
Rated Power0.55 kW (High Overload) / 0.75 kW (Low Overload)
Rated Current1.7 A (HO) / 2.2 A (LO)
Weight0.24 kg
Dimensions10.5 x 12.5 x 4.0 cm
Internal CoolingNatural convection or internal fan

Core Functional Features

The PM240 Power Module converts line-side energy into variable-frequency power for induction motors. This specific model supports both High Overload (HO) and Low Overload (LO) operating modes. Consequently, users can tailor the power output to specific mechanical demands. The module utilizes advanced IGBT technology to ensure high switching efficiency. Moreover, the unit includes comprehensive motor protection circuits to prevent thermal damage. It communicates flawlessly with various G120 Control Units via the internal backplane interface. This modularity simplifies both maintenance and future system upgrades.
